Children’s Privacy: FTC settles with WW; requirements include deletion of algorithms

March 1, 2022
The Federal Trade Commission (FTC) has proposed settlement with WW’s Kurbo subsidiary that includes, 1) requiring that WW obtain verifiable parental consent before collecting information, 2) destroying all personal information that was obtained in violation of the Children’s Online Privacy Protection Act (COPPA) plus getting rid of algorithms and, 3) paying a $1.5 million penalty.

Google Helps Companies Measure Ad Results Using Their Own Data

February 28, 2022
Google is rolling out Enhanced Conversions, which helps advertisers to connect ads to purchases without cookies.  It relies on the advertiser capturing a customer identifier, like an email address, when the ad is served and again when the customer makes a purchase, and sharing hashed versions of both with Google.   The target market is apparently companies that can’t bring the two bits of information together by themselves.
